// Client setup for SwiftStencil, our template rendering service.
// Heads up for the release manager: this build switches to the
// precompiled template cache, which cut p95 render time roughly in
// half on staging. The client now talks to the internal CacheForge
// service to warm templates at deploy time, so it needs a service
// key at startup — no key, no warm cache, slow first requests.
// The CacheForge key for this environment follows.

API key for fajop-fafof: zpat4_nfcH

// Heads-up for anyone new to the Tidemark ingest job: this constant
// is the polling interval for the partner SFTP drop, and it's touchy.
// The partner's server rate-limits logins, so anything under five
// minutes gets us temporarily banned and the whole feed goes quiet
// until morning. If files seem "missing," it's almost always this,
// not the parser. Bump it only with platform sign-off, and when you
// debug a stuck drop, match the run against the trace token below.

session token of bajeg-bajop = htk4_6c57

**Action Item 7 (owner: Marisol, target: next release cut)**

The outage traced back to the user module inside the Kestrelbank monolith sharing a connection pool with billing. We will extract user auth and profile handling into a standalone service, Perchgate, behind the existing gateway. Migration happens in three stages: shadow reads, dual writes, then cutover. The release manager should hold any schema changes to the `users` tables until stage two completes. Rollback plan and stage gates are documented on the migration tracking page.

operations page: https://gitlab.qirvansys.corp/pages/dash/projects/42db8b449d30